Cargando…

.NET Developer's Guide to Augmented Reality in iOS : Building Immersive Apps Using Xamarin, ARKit, and C# /

Attention .NET developers, here is your starting point for learning how to create and publish augmented reality (AR) apps for iOS devices. This book introduces and explores iOS augmented reality mobile app development specifically for .NET developers. The continued adoption and popularity of Xamarin...

Descripción completa

Detalles Bibliográficos
Clasificación:Libro Electrónico
Autor principal: Englestone, Lee (Autor)
Formato: Electrónico eBook
Idioma:Inglés
Publicado: Berkeley, CA : Apress, 2021.
Edición:1st ed. 2021.
Temas:
Acceso en línea:Texto completo (Requiere registro previo con correo institucional)

MARC

LEADER 00000cam a2200000Mi 4500
001 OR_on1244118736
003 OCoLC
005 20231017213018.0
006 m o d
007 cr nn||||mamaa
008 210222s2021 cau o 000 0 eng d
040 |a DCT  |b eng  |c DCT  |d YDX  |d EBLCP  |d YDXIT  |d GW5XE  |d OCLCO  |d GZM  |d OCLCF  |d TOH  |d VT2  |d LIP  |d UKAHL  |d OCL  |d OCLCO  |d OCLCQ 
019 |a 1239962335  |a 1241444552  |a 1244627704  |a 1253365908  |a 1253403980 
020 |a 9781484267707 
020 |a 1484267702 
020 |z 9781484267707 
020 |z 1484267699 
020 |z 9781484267691 
020 |a 9781484267714  |q (print) 
020 |a 1484267710 
024 7 |a 10.1007/978-1-4842-6770-7  |2 doi 
024 8 |a 9781484267691 
024 8 |a 9781484267707 
029 1 |a AU@  |b 000068785483 
029 1 |a AU@  |b 000069138867 
035 |a (OCoLC)1244118736  |z (OCoLC)1239962335  |z (OCoLC)1241444552  |z (OCoLC)1244627704  |z (OCoLC)1253365908  |z (OCoLC)1253403980 
037 |b Springer 
050 4 |a QA76.9.A94  |b E54 2021 
072 7 |a COM051380  |2 bisacsh 
072 7 |a UMP  |2 bicssc 
072 7 |a UMP  |2 thema 
082 0 4 |a 004.165  |2 23 
049 |a UAMI 
100 1 |a Englestone, Lee.,  |e author.  |4 aut  |4 http://id.loc.gov/vocabulary/relators/aut 
245 1 0 |a .NET Developer's Guide to Augmented Reality in iOS :  |b Building Immersive Apps Using Xamarin, ARKit, and C# /  |c by Lee Englestone. 
250 |a 1st ed. 2021. 
264 1 |a Berkeley, CA :  |b Apress,  |c 2021. 
300 |a 1 online resource (xxiii, 182 pages, 85 illustrations, 83 illustrations in color) 
336 |a text  |b txt  |2 rdacontent 
337 |a computer  |b c  |2 rdamedia 
338 |a online resource  |b cr  |2 rdacarrier 
347 |a text file  |b PDF  |2 rda 
505 0 |a Chapter 1: Setting Up Your Environment -- Chapter 2: Basic Concepts -- Chapter 3: Nodes, Geometries, Materials, and Anchors -- Chapter 4: Built in AR Guides -- Chapter 5: Animations -- Chapter 6: Constraints -- Chapter 7: Lighting -- Chapter 8: Video and Sound -- Chapter 9: Plane Detection -- Chapter 10: Image Detection -- Chapter 11: Face Tracking and Expression Detection -- Chapter 12: Touch Gestures and Interaction -- Chapter 13: 3D Models -- Chapter 14: Physics -- Chapter 15: Object Detection -- Chapter 16: Body Tracking -- Chapter 17: Publishing to the App Store. 
520 |a Attention .NET developers, here is your starting point for learning how to create and publish augmented reality (AR) apps for iOS devices. This book introduces and explores iOS augmented reality mobile app development specifically for .NET developers. The continued adoption and popularity of Xamarin, a tool that allows cross-platform mobile application development, opens up many app publishing opportunities to .NET developers that were never before possible, including AR development. You will use Xamarin to target Apple's augmented reality framework, ARKit, to develop augmented reality apps in the language you prefer--C#. Begin your journey with a foundational introduction to augmented reality, ARKit, Xamarin, and .NET. You will learn how this remarkable collaboration of technologies can produce fantastic experiences, many of them never before tried by .NET developers. From there you will dive into the fundamentals and then explore various topics and AR features. Throughout your learning, proof of concepts will be demonstrated to reinforce learning. After reading this book you will have the fundamentals you need, as well as an understanding of the overarching concepts that combine them. You will come away with an understanding of the wide range of augmented reality features available for developers, including the newest features included in the latest versions of ARKit. What You Will Learn: Create rich commercial and personal augmented reality mobile apps Explore the latest capabilities of ARKit Extend and customize chapter examples for building your own amazing apps Graduate from traditional 2D UI app interfaces to immersive 3D AR interfaces This book is for developers who want to learn how to use .NET and C# to create augmented reality apps for iOS devices. It is recommended that developers have some Xamarin experience and are aware of the cross-platform options available to .NET. A paid Apple developer account is not needed to experiment with the AR code samples on your devices. Lee Englestone is an innovative, hands-on software development manager and technical lead, based in Stockport, England. He has been a .NET developer for many years, writing code for Windows, web, mobile, cloud, and augmented reality applications in his spare time. He believes that there are many new exciting opportunities for developers in the area of augmented reality and is excited to share them with his fellow .NET developers. In recognition of his community contributions, he has been awarded a Microsoft MVP in Developer Technologies. 
542 |f © Copyright 2021 Lee Englestone.  |g 2021 
590 |a O'Reilly  |b O'Reilly Online Learning: Academic/Public Library Edition 
630 0 7 |a iOS (Electronic resource)  |2 fast  |0 (OCoLC)fst01784820 
650 0 |a Microsoft software. 
650 0 |a Microsoft .NET Framework. 
650 0 |a Optical data processing. 
650 0 |a Apple computer. 
650 1 4 |a Microsoft and .NET.  |0 https://scigraph.springernature.com/ontologies/product-market-codes/I29030 
650 2 4 |a Computer Imaging, Vision, Pattern Recognition and Graphics.  |0 https://scigraph.springernature.com/ontologies/product-market-codes/I22005 
650 2 4 |a Apple and iOS.  |0 https://scigraph.springernature.com/ontologies/product-market-codes/I29020 
650 6 |a Logiciels Microsoft. 
650 6 |a Traitement optique de l'information. 
650 6 |a Apple (Ordinateurs) 
650 7 |a Optical data processing.  |2 fast  |0 (OCoLC)fst01046675 
650 7 |a Microsoft software.  |2 fast  |0 (OCoLC)fst01020088 
650 7 |a Apple computer.  |2 fast  |0 (OCoLC)fst00811612 
650 7 |a Application software  |x Development.  |2 fast  |0 (OCoLC)fst00811707 
650 7 |a Augmented reality.  |2 fast  |0 (OCoLC)fst01741874 
776 0 8 |i Printed edition:  |z 9781484267691 
776 0 8 |i Printed edition:  |z 9781484267714 
856 4 0 |u https://learning.oreilly.com/library/view/~/9781484267707/?ar  |z Texto completo (Requiere registro previo con correo institucional) 
938 |a Askews and Holts Library Services  |b ASKH  |n AH38382977 
938 |a YBP Library Services  |b YANK  |n 301953562 
938 |a ProQuest Ebook Central  |b EBLB  |n EBL6508405 
994 |a 92  |b IZTAP